Iconic bright, bold artworks created by Matisse for his book ''Jazz''. A fine new art calendar from Flame Tree.
In 1942 Matisse was commissioned to make a book of colour prints. Initially, he intended it to be about the circus, but decided to depict other subjects as well as his original theme. He selected Jazz as the title, to reflect the vibrancy and rhythm of the images. At a late stage, Matisse decided to write an accompanying text, consisting of loosely connected thoughts on painting, life and the making of the book. This beautiful art calendar brings together a selection of 12 of the bright and bold artworks, created using his distinctive paper-cutouts style, from this fabulous work held by National Galleries of Scotland.
